System.ArgumentOutOfRangeException: 索引和长度必须引用该字符串内的位置。 参数名: length 在 System.String.Substring(Int32 startIndex, Int32 length) 在 zhuanliShow.Bind() 一种碰撞位查询多时隙防碰撞方法技术_技高网

一种碰撞位查询多时隙防碰撞方法技术

技术编号:41569969 阅读:5 留言:0更新日期:2024-06-06 23:50
本发明专利技术公开了一种碰撞位查询多时隙防碰撞方法,涉及射频识别技术领域。本发明专利技术通过对最高两个碰撞位进行查询,获知碰撞位信息,并进行多时隙查询,通过对查询碰撞位锁定的方法,避免了重复发送搜索前缀信息,利用时隙码转换选定响应命令的时隙,避免了空闲时隙,从而实现减少了搜索次数,减少了阅读器和标签间的数据通信量,减少标签识别时间,提高了搜索效率的目的。

【技术实现步骤摘要】

本专利技术涉及射频识别,具体的说,是一种碰撞位查询多时隙防碰撞方法


技术介绍

1、射频识别是一种非接触自动识别技术,已经在物联网等领域得到十分广泛的应用,防碰撞技术是rfid的关键技术,已成为制约rfid系统发展和应用的瓶颈问题,合理的解决rfid系统中的碰撞问题已成为物联网核心技术研究的重点和热点。

2、现阶段的防碰撞方法主要是基于时分多路的方法,可分为两类:基于aloha的概率性方法和基于二进制树的确定性方法,aloha方法相对简单,但存在随机性大、效率不高、性能不稳定等问题,并且存在由于标签长时间内不被识别而引起的“饥饿”问题;树形方法是确定性方法,在标签数量较大的情况下,存在搜索时延较长,搜索效率较低等问题。


技术实现思路

1、本专利技术的目的在于提供一种碰撞位查询多时隙防碰撞方法,通过对最高两个碰撞位进行查询,获知碰撞位信息,并进行多时隙查询,通过对查询碰撞位锁定的方法,避免了重复发送搜索前缀信息,利用时隙码转换选定响应命令的时隙,避免了空闲时隙,从而实现减少了搜索次数,减少了阅读器和标签间的数据通信量,减少标签识别时间,提高了搜索效率的目的。

2、为了实现上述目的,本专利技术采用以下技术手段:

3、一种碰撞位查询多时隙防碰撞方法,包括以下步骤:

4、s1.阅读器发出初始搜索命令req(null);

5、s2.所有标签响应命令,并返回id序列号给阅读器;

6、s3.阅读器接收数据,若碰撞位数量不超过1,则识别标签;若碰撞位数量大于1,设最高碰撞位以前的数据为p,最高碰撞位为第h位,次高碰撞位为第l位,阅读器发送查询命令chk(p,h,l);

7、s4.前缀为p的标签响应命令,对第h位和第l位进行锁定并编码,返回4位编码数据给阅读器;

8、s5.把阅读器接收数据中的碰撞位‘x’置‘1’,得到slt,阅读器发送时隙搜索命令req(slt);

9、s6.有锁定位的标签响应命令,把两个锁定位转为时隙码,并和slt相与,得到的4位二进制数中有几个‘1’,就在第几时隙返回id第l位以后的数据比特位,然后解除h位和l位的锁定;

10、s7.阅读器依次接收各时隙数据,若碰撞位数量不超过1,则识别标签,若碰撞位数量大于1,设最高碰撞位以前的数据为p,最高碰撞位为第h位,次高碰撞位为第l位,阅读器把各查询命令chk(p,h,l)依次存入堆栈;

11、s8.阅读器弹出堆栈数据,如果堆栈为空,搜索结束;如果堆栈不为空,发送查询命令chk(p,h,l),回到步骤s4。

12、作为优选的,碰撞位数量为0时,识别一个标签,碰撞位数量为1时,识别两个标签。

13、本专利技术在使用的过程中,具有以下有益效果:

14、(1)减少了搜索次数。

15、(2)传统的前缀搜索防碰撞方法,阅读器在每个时隙都要发送搜索前缀,本专利技术的方法在多个时隙发送少量的搜索前缀,减少了数据通信比特数。

16、(3)提出了锁定和解锁两个碰撞位的方法,既避免了再次发送搜索前缀,又有利于实现多时隙数据通信。

17、(4)提出了时隙码的概念,通过巧妙的设计,简单的计算,实现无空闲时隙的多时隙防碰撞方法。

18、(5)阅读器仅返回次碰撞位以后的信息,减少了通信数据比特数。。

本文档来自技高网...

【技术保护点】

1.一种碰撞位查询多时隙防碰撞方法,其特征在于,包括以下步骤:

2.根据权利要求1所述的一种碰撞位查询多时隙防碰撞方法,其特征在于,碰撞位数量为0时,识别一个标签,碰撞位数量为1时,识别两个标签。

【技术特征摘要】

1.一种碰撞位查询多时隙防碰撞方法,其特征在于,包括以下步骤:

2.根据权利要求1所述的一种...

【专利技术属性】
技术研发人员:莫磊王雷涛任菊张华王风娟
申请(专利权)人:成都航空职业技术学院
类型:发明
国别省市:

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1